About Lilo & Twitch
Just like Lilo & Stitch, these two have had each other’s back through thick and thin!
These sisters were raised in an industrial area where they’d “hunt” fish in the nearby fish factory to survive.
Luckily, the Mad Catter’s were sent to rescue them right before giving birth to 6 kittens each. With a loving warm home with plenty of food and cozy blankets, the sisters were about to raise 12 kittens together.
The two were incredible mothers and all kittens have now grown up and found their fur-ever homes.
Now it’s their turn!
Better together, the sisters are looking for a harmonious place to call home. They have been well socialised in their foster home and have had many humans, cats, kittens, dogs, fish and even a lamb to interact with!
Twitch is the braver sister, and insists on scratches and pats. However Lilo would rather enjoy the treats.
